Output 89249371b12cec9000f399af4e48fb2a1c0acbdaa846e3c7f587a4fa97b953a5:0

value
12916559
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0273e10151e49eff384a88aafb174aedadfe4ea8 OP_EQUAL
address
M888QDsmcE5HCVu6wtdwABpTwPHbFzn8mz
transaction
89249371b12cec9000f399af4e48fb2a1c0acbdaa846e3c7f587a4fa97b953a5
spent
true